Kansas Statutes § 19-2786e Annexation of part of district by city or inclusion of part of district in newly incorporated city; agreements as to liabilities and obligations; special assessments; failure to contract, effect.

When only part of an improvement district is annexed or included in a new city, the city and district may make contracts about responsibilities, property, and services, but the city must pay most district special assessments and must not duplicate district services without consent.
